About Weiqi Chen

Weiqi Chen is a scholar working on Ophthalmology,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ging and Clinical Biochemistry, having authored 68 papers that have together received 971 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Retinal Diseases and Treatments (26 papers), Intraocular Surgery and Lenses (15 papers) and Retinal Imaging and Analysis (14 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ophthalmology (471 citations),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(306 citations) and Pharmacology (57 citations). Weiqi Chen has collaborated with scholars based in China, Hong Kong and United States. Frequent co-authors include Haoyu Chen, Mingzhi Zhang, Guihua Zhang, Jinping Gan, Xinjian Chen, Ping Hou, Huasheng Hong, Yan Liu, Luoping Zhang and Chi Pui Pang.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, PLoS ONE and Acta Materialia.
